Hello! In order to buffer content, RealTimes (RealPlayer) requires disk space on your hard drive to temporarily store information, similar to the way your web browser caches images and pages so that they display more quickly when you revisit them.
Low disk space may make it impossible to pause or cache a stream for your preferred length of time. This can occur because you have too little space on your disk to cache the current item.
